在当今的数字化时代,以太坊作为一种重要的区块链平台,吸引了越来越多的开发者和投资者。而以太坊钱包控制台...
在当今数字货币日益盛行的时代,区块链技术正逐步改变传统金融行业的运作方式。在众多的数字货币中,以太坊(Ethereum,ETH)因其强大的智能合约功能和开发生态系统,成为受欢迎的选择之一。随着ETH的广泛应用,交易的安全性也日益受到关注。在诸多保护数字资产安全的方法中,离线签名已被证实是一种高效且安全的操作方式。
离线签名,简单来说,就是在没有网络连接的环境中,对ETH交易进行签名。这种方式能够有效防止黑客攻击、钓鱼等网络安全威胁,确保用户的数字资产安全。本文将深入探讨ETH交易离线签名的工作原理、具体操作流程及其好处,同时解答围绕这一主题的常见问题。
在理解ETH交易离线签名之前,首先需要了解一些基于以太坊的基础知识。以太坊使用公私钥加密技术来管理用户的钱包。每个用户都有一个私钥和一个公钥,私钥用于对外界交易进行签名,而公钥则用于验证签名的有效性。当用户发起任何ETH交易时,必须使用私钥对交易进行签名,从而向网络证明该交易是合法的。
离线签名的核心理念是将私钥保存在没有网络连接的环境中。这意味着,即使离线机器被黑客攻击,也无法获取私钥,从而有效防止资产被盗。离线签名的流程通常包括以下步骤:
1. 在在线设备上创建交易:用户在联网设备上构建ETH交易并获取交易的相关信息。
2. 导出交易数据:将构建好的交易信息导出为一个未签名的交易数据,通常是JSON格式或其他标准格式。
3. 离线签名:将未签名交易数据传输到离线设备上,使用离线设备的私钥对交易进行签名。
4. 提交交易:将签名后的交易数据传输回在线设备,并提交到以太坊网络。
下面将详细讲解ETH交易离线签名的具体操作流程,包括所需工具和步骤。
在进行ETH交易离线签名之前,您需要准备一些必要的工具:
1.一个硬件钱包或离线计算机,确保该设备不连接互联网。
2.专业的以太坊钱包软件(如MyEtherWallet或MetaMask),可以用来创建和导出交易。
3. USB驱动器,用于在在线设备和离线设备之间传输数据。
接下来,按照以下步骤进行ETH交易的离线签名:
在联网设备上打开以太坊钱包,按照以下方式创建交易:
1. 输入接收方的地址、交易金额、Gas费用等信息。
2. 生成未签名的交易数据,并确保信息无误。
将生成的未签名交易数据导出,可以选择JSON格式保存到本地。建议不要通过电子邮件等方式发送,以防数据泄露。
将刚刚导出的交易数据复制到USB驱动器中,然后将其插入离线设备。使用离线设备上的以太坊钱包软件进行以下操作:
1. 加载未签名的交易数据。
2. 输入私钥,并对交易进行签名。
3. 生成已签名的交易数据,保存到USB驱动器。确保在此过程中离线设备始终处于断网状态。
最后,将已签名的交易数据转移回在线设备,打开以太坊钱包,将签名的交易提交到以太坊网络,完成整个交易过程。
通过上述流程,我们可以看到离线签名具有极高的安全性。除此之外,离线签名还有其他几个显著的优势:
离线签名的最大优势在于能够有效防止黑客攻击。由于私钥保存在没有网络连接的设备上,即使在线设备遭到攻击,黑客也无法访问私钥,从而避免资产被盗取。
在进行在线交易过程中,用户的交易信息很容易被第三方监控。而通过离线签名,用户可以在没有连接到互联网的情况下完成交易,保护交易隐私。
即使面对恶意软件、病毒等安全威胁,离线签名也是一种安全且有效的交易方式。由于交易是在离线环境中完成的,因此,不易受到网络攻击的影响,确保交易的完整性。
对于需要进行大额ETH交易的用户,离线签名提供了额外的安全保障。通过将私钥保存在离线设备上,用户可以避免因网络故障导致的资产损失。
离线签名不仅适用于个人用户,也适合企业和组织使用。尤其是在处理大规模交易和资产转移时,离线签名提供了一种更为安全和高效的解决方案。
在了解了ETH交易的离线签名及其优势后,接下来我们将解答一些用户可能会碰到的相关问题。
虽然离线签名提供了增强的安全性,但是安全性并不单单依赖于签名方式。用户的操作习惯、设备安全与管理、软件版本等因素都会影响整体安全水平。离线签名是一种有效的安全措施,但用户仍然需要对设备进行定期检查和维护,避免由于操作不当造成的安全风险。
为了进一步确保离线设备的安全,您可以采取以下措施:
1. 定期更新离线设备的操作系统和软件,确保其安全性。
2. 不要在离线设备上下载或安装不明来源的软件,避免感染恶意软件。
3. 使用硬件钱包作为离线存储工具,这种方式能够提供额外的安全保护。
离线签名固然有效提高了安全性,但也可能对交易速度造成一定影响。由于交易需经过多个步骤,特别是在数据传输阶段,有可能导致时间延长。另外,某些网络高峰时段上,交易拥堵也可能会造成确认速度的延迟。建议用户在进行大额交易时提前规划,以避免出现不必要的延误。
离线签名广泛适用于以太坊网络上的各种交易,包括标准转账、智能合约调用等。不过,用户在进行特定的交易时,仍需确保所选择的钱包软件支持离线签名的功能。同时,涉及到复杂操作的智能合约交易,建议用户详细阅读相关文档,以确保交易能够顺利进行。
在区块链中,私钥是唯一能够访问用户钱包和实施交易的工具。因此,私钥的丢失将导致资产无法恢复。为了避免这种情况,用户在创建钱包时应采取适当措施进行备份,例如使用助记词或导出私钥,并将其妥善保管。若您忘记了私钥或丢失数据,相关资产将无法恢复,因此确保妥善管理私钥至关重要。
通过上述讨论,可以看出ETH交易的离线签名是一种安全、高效的方式,为用户提供了可靠的资产保障。在数字货币交易中,安全性永远是第一位的。随着区块链技术的不断演进和使用场景的多样化,离线签名的重要性将愈加凸显。
无论是普通用户还是专业交易者,学习和掌握离线签名的操作方法,无疑能为保护个人资产增添一层屏障。希望本文能为大家对ETH交易离线签名的理解提供帮助,同时祝愿每位用户都能在数字货币世界中安全、顺利地进行交易。